Mrs. Fulton died at 10 a.m. Sunday (Dec. 5, 1999) at The Arthur Home. She was born march 10, 1903, near Marshall, a daughter of George and Katherine Huppert Mundorf. She married Edgar Fulton on March 16, 1934, in Sullivan. He died May 4, 1993. Survivors include a son, Elvon E. Fulton of Sullivan; a daughter, Verlyn K. Rosenberger of Decatur; three step-grandchildren; and three step-great-grandchildren. She was preceded in death by a brother and three sisters. Mrs. Fulton graduated as valedictorian of Marshall High School in 1922. She attended Charleston Teachers College, now Eastern Illinois University. She was a retired teacher, having taught for more than 34 years in Clark, Douglas and Moultrie counties. She was a member of the Jonathon Creek Household Science Club, a charter member of the Arthur Bible Study Group and a member of First Baptist Church of Arthur.
